This message is for the independent kings and queens that were raised to believe strength is being a lone soldier. Yes there are many benefits that come from centering yourself in solitude however God never intended us to be alone in life. Community is essential for growth in every way! spiritual growth, growth in self love, growth in character development and growth within all of our personal relationships.
Many of us isolate ourselves from people because we have experienced severe pain caused by friendships, caused by family and romantic partners. Many of us were raised to believe we can not trust other people. Raised to believe independence and strength lies within handling all of life’s burdens on our own. It’s unfortunate that within the black community, the way we learned to handle sever trauma own our own has become a badge of honor we wear proudly!
In this season of my life I'm learning hyper independence and the refusal to reach out to others is a trauma response. Believing you must handle everything on your own in order to be a successful adult only does a disservice in our lives. WE NEED PEOPLE. Not just an active social life. We need a sound community of loved ones around us. We need mentors, we need close friends and family who love us, we need advice and support. We need friends, family, and co workers. We need people in our lives who want to see us win! This is how your spiritual walk begins to grow. This is how your life begins to expand, by creating meaningful connections with others. There is only so much we can do on our own. Yes the lone soldier can succeed, but you can achieve 3x as more with a community of love surrounding you. There is strength in partnerships!
